Acne is a very common skin complaint, which not only affects teenagers but quite a few adults as well. It is caused when the too much sebum (oil) is produced and causes the pores on the skin to become blocked. Certainly if left untreated not only is it unsightly but also can if severe enough lead to scarring on a person’s skin. Below we take a look at the acne signs and symptoms.

Generally a person who finds that they have acne will find it mainly appears on their face. However, in some cases it can also affect a person’s back, shoulders, chest and neck as well as all these parts of the body have glands, which produce oil. Yet we it does appear it can take on various different forms and below we look at just what these are.

1. Many people will often mistake acne for some other milder form of skin complaint as they only have black or white heads appear on their skin. These eruptions to the skin known as Comedones have been caused because the openings to the follicles of their hair have become blocked. Sometimes these can be come infected and can prove even more difficult to treat.

2. The next form of acne that some people suffer from is known as Papules and which will often appear on the skin as little raised bumps. These are often formed around the hair follicles on the skin, which have become infected and inflamed and will not only be tender to touch by red in color.

3. The next form of acne that you may suffer from is similar in looks to the Papules but has a white tip to them (should not be mistaken for white heads). This white tip is made up of pus that contains bacteria that if allowed to come into contact with other areas of your skin can cause further eruptions of the acne. These particular spots are more commonly referred to as Pustules.

4. Next we move on to a form of acne, which is known as Nodules. These are much large and unsightly bumps compared to the other signs that you are suffering from acne. Along with being large they can be painful and are caused by a build up of secretions (including oil and dead skin cells) deep inside the hair follicles.

5. Whilst the final sign that you may be suffering from acne is a form of spot, which looks very similar to the Nodules. But as with the Pustules it contains pus that if allowed to come into contact other areas of a person’s skin can cause further eruptions of the problem. Also if these Cysts are left untreated they can actually scarring to the skin, which can be permanent in some cases.

If you choose to leave the acne untreated this can not only lead to further outbreaks, but may well also lead to more serious damage to your skin as well. If at any time you notice you are suffering from certain acne signs and symptoms then it is advisable to seek medical assistance as soon as you can. A doctor may well find that there is some other underlying cause for your problem and this will also need to be treated along with the acne.
